Re: sample pack drums vs raw drums

It should be noted you can't polish a turd.... If your acoustic or none EQ'd drum sounds like shit it will prolly come out a bit better but not a lot. Also a compressor is not an insta-drum fix... A compressor can QUICKLY suck the life out of drums if you are using it wrong(squashing your transients...

Topic: how to clearly define kick, to not sound like house??
Replies: 19
Views: 1477

Re: how to clearly define kick, to not sound like house??

Well if I am understanding you correctly, you are still doing a Four to the floor beat. In dubstep you generally have a half time beat. Kick on the 1 and a snare on the 3, If your are going for the generic dubstep beat.
